34 Yasmin Ali Crescent: Living Area Analysis

  • Street Level (Yasmin Ali Crescent): Around Average. Ranked #36 out of 60 (Top 60%). The average living area for comparable homes on this street is 1,932 sqft.
  • Neighborhood Level (Waverley West B): Around Average. Ranked #82 out of 150 (Top 55%). The neighborhood average for this group is 1,993 sqft.
  • Citywide Level (Winnipeg): Above Average. Ranked #27,045 out of 194,458 (Top 14%). The citywide average for comparable homes is 1,342 sqft.

Property Overview: 34 Yasmin Ali Crescent, Winnipeg

Section 1: Key Characteristics & Appeal

This 2023-built home in Waverley West B offers a modern, move-in-ready living experience with a distinct value proposition. Its key appeal lies in its balance: it provides substantial, above-average living space (1,887 sq. ft.) within a brand-new structure, while its assessed value for taxes positions it as a premium property on a city-wide scale.

The home is ideally sized for growing families or professionals seeking space without excessive upkeep. Its living area is comfortably above the Winnipeg average, ranking in the top 14% city-wide, ensuring ample room. As a 2023 build, it ranks in the top 1% for age in the entire city, promising modern construction standards, energy efficiency, and minimal immediate maintenance—a significant advantage over the city's typically older housing stock.

The property’s assessed value sits within the top 10% in Winnipeg, reflecting its premium nature compared to the broader market. However, within its own immediate street and neighborhood, it is priced close to the local average. This suggests buyers are acquiring a home that is competitive locally but stands out as a higher-caliber asset in the regional context. A thoughtful point to consider is the lot size, which is smaller than averages for the street, community, and city. This likely translates to less yard maintenance—a plus for some—but may be a consideration for those prioritizing extensive outdoor space.

In summary, this home suits buyers looking for a modern, spacious, and high-quality new build who value being in a developing community (Waverley West). It fits those willing to invest in a property with a strong city-wide valuation, while appreciating the practical benefits of a newer home and a manageable lot.

Section 2: Frequently Asked Questions

1. How does this home’s value compare to others in Winnipeg?
The home’s tax-assessed value is approximately $577,000, which places it in the top 10% of all Winnipeg properties. This indicates it is considered a premium-priced home across the city, though it is very close to the average value on its own street.

2. Is the house much newer than most in Winnipeg?
Yes, significantly. Built in 2023, it is newer than 99% of comparable properties in Winnipeg, where the average build year is 1966. It is also newer than the average home in its immediate community.

3. Is the living space considered large?
At 1,887 sq. ft., the living area is larger than 86% of homes in Winnipeg, placing it well above the city average. Within its own neighborhood and street, the size is very close to the local average, meaning it fits right in with the scale of homes in the area.

4. What should I know about the property lot?
The lot size is 4,127 sq. ft., which is smaller than most comparable lots on its street, in the Waverley West B community, and across Winnipeg. This typically means less yard maintenance but may offer less private outdoor space than some other properties.

5. What does the ranking data actually tell me?
The rankings compare this home against three circles: its street, its community (Waverley West B), and all of Winnipeg. They show that while this home is exceptional city-wide for its newness and size, it is very much a typical—and therefore competitive—property within its own local market context. This can indicate stability and alignment with neighborhood norms.
